The Art of Branding
At the heart of marketing and advertising lies the art of branding. Branding is more than just a logo or a catchy slogan; it’s about creating a unique identity and personality for a product or service. A strong brand establishes an emotional connection with customers, fostering loyalty and repeat business. Marketing and advertising firms are the architects of this connection.
Developing a Brand Strategy
The journey begins with developing a brand strategy that aligns with a business’s goals and values. This entails in-depth research into the target audience, competitive landscape, and identifying the Unique Selling Proposition (USP) of the product or service.
Crafting a Brand Identity
Once the brand strategy is defined, marketing and advertising firms craft a brand identity that mirrors the brand’s personality. This encompasses designing logos, selecting colors and fonts, and crafting a tagline that encapsulates the brand’s message. Consistency across all marketing channels is crucial for a cohesive brand identity.
Creating Brand Awareness
Marketing and advertising firms are not only responsible for creating brand identity but also for promoting it through various channels. This includes traditional methods like TV and radio ads and contemporary digital strategies such as social media, email marketing, and SEO. An amalgamation of these channels helps reach a broader audience and enhances brand visibility.
Building Brand Loyalty
A pivotal role of these firms is to foster brand loyalty. This is achieved by delivering a positive customer experience at every touchpoint, from the initial interaction to post-purchase follow-up. Engaging content, excellent customer service, and loyalty programs all contribute to building lasting customer relationships.

Understanding the Client’s Business Goals and Target Audience
The cornerstone of a successful digital marketing strategy is understanding the client’s business goals and target audience. Marketing and advertising firms must delve deep into their client’s objectives and align their strategies with them. To do this effectively, they need to understand the client’s industry, target audience, and industry trends.
Analyzing Online Presence
Before embarking on a digital marketing journey, marketing and advertising firms must conduct a thorough analysis of the client’s online presence. This includes assessing website design, content, and user experience. Similarly, evaluating social media profiles and engagement metrics is essential.
Optimizing Online Presence
Based on the analysis, marketing and advertising firms can identify areas that require improvement. They can then create a plan to optimize the client’s online presence. This may involve redesigning websites, creating new content, or implementing a comprehensive social media strategy.
Harnessing the Power of SEO
Search Engine Optimization (SEO) is a linchpin of digital marketing. It involves optimizing a website and its content to rank higher in search engine results. Marketing and advertising firms can enhance their clients’ SEO by conducting keyword research, optimizing website content, and building high-quality backlinks.
Leveraging Paid Advertising
Paid advertising channels like Google Ads and social media advertising offer precise targeting options. To harness their power effectively, marketing and advertising firms need to develop a deep understanding of their client’s target audience and business goals. This includes thorough keyword research and the creation of compelling ad copy and visuals.
Regular Monitoring and Analysis
Monitoring and analyzing campaign performance is paramount. Marketing and advertising firms should track website traffic, engagement metrics, social media engagement, conversion rates, and the return on investment (ROI). This continuous evaluation allows for data-driven adjustments and improvements.

Unprecedented Reach and Targeting
Social media platforms like Facebook, Twitter, Instagram, and LinkedIn boast millions of active users. This immense user base presents an unparalleled opportunity for marketing and advertising firms to reach potential customers. These platforms enable firms to create highly targeted campaigns tailored to specific demographics, interests, and behaviors.
Creating Brand Awareness
Brand awareness is the keystone of marketing and advertising, and social media is a potent tool for achieving it. Marketing and advertising firms craft engaging content that resonates with the target audience, including videos, images, infographics, and blog posts. Shareable content amplifies the reach of campaigns and generates buzz around brands.
Facilitating Two-Way Communication
Social media facilitates two-way communication between businesses and customers. Marketing and advertising firms can use these platforms to engage with customers, address inquiries, and respond to concerns. This fosters trust and credibility, leading to increased loyalty and repeat business.
Cost-Effective Marketing
Social media provides a cost-effective avenue for marketing and advertising. Traditional methods like TV and radio ads can be costly and less targeted compared to social media. By creating highly focused campaigns, firms can achieve higher conversion rates and a better ROI for their clients.
Challenges and Risk Management
Despite the advantages, social media presents challenges. Constantly changing algorithms on these platforms can make it challenging to keep up with trends. Additionally, negative comments and reviews can quickly go viral, potentially harming a brand’s reputation. To mitigate risks, marketing and advertising firms must stay updated with trends and have robust crisis management plans in place.

Setting Clear Goals
The foundation of successful measurement is setting clear, specific goals. Whether it’s increasing sales, generating leads, or improving brand awareness, well-defined objectives are crucial. Metrics should align with these goals.
Utilizing Analytics Tools
Analytics tools are the backbone of campaign measurement. Google Analytics, among others, offers insights into website traffic, conversion rates, and more. Social media platforms also provide analytics tools to track engagement, reach, and other critical metrics.
Monitoring ROI
Return on Investment (ROI) is the litmus test of campaign success. It compares the revenue generated by a campaign to the cost of running it. Calculating ROI entails tracking expenses and revenue generated. A positive ROI indicates a campaign that generates more revenue than it costs.
Tracking Conversion Rates
Conversion rates are pivotal metrics for campaign evaluation. These rates measure the percentage of individuals taking a specific action after encountering an ad or message. By tracking conversion rates, firms can identify which campaigns effectively drive actions.
Leveraging Surveys
Surveys are a valuable tool for gathering customer feedback on campaigns. They provide insights into campaign recall, message effectiveness, and audience engagement. Well-designed surveys can offer a qualitative perspective on a campaign’s impact.
Monitoring Social Media Engagement
Social media engagement metrics offer insights into how campaigns resonate with the audience. Metrics like likes, comments, shares, and follower growth indicate the level of audience engagement. Regularly tracking social media engagement can reveal which campaigns are most effective.
